Sleeping during pregnancy
I am 23 weeks pregnant pregnant . I am sleeping only at night but end up sleeping nearly 12 hours . Those hours I end up without drinking water . Only after I get up , I start drinking . 10cm Amniotic fluid . I am so frightened for not drinking water for 12 hours straight. Will it affect my baby

No Baby gets tuned to maternal physiology But advisable to eat n drink at frequent intervals, keep things besides ur bed
